Transaction 046898c6a5c23e83c7f8103215700a9c6210e41949a8d682ef1db0eaf9f02099

block
65f845d25ceaa806486ae63176c5b127c7ea741a95e129a468c75a64191c3b9b

1 Input

3 Outputs